Associate Professor Ebonie Rio: Keeping Ballet Dancers on Their Toes

Fitness & Nutrition, Personal Safety, Sports & Recreation

Associate Professor Ebonie Rio: Keeping Ballet Dancers on Their Toes

Ballet dancers are athletes, but are they getting athlete-level support? Ebonie Rio explains how her research is helping young performers stay stronger, leap higher and recover faster.

Guest: Associate Professor Ebonie Rio, Sport and Exercise Medicine Research Centre at La Trobe University

Presenter: Warren Andrew
